France - Copper Number of Persons Employed

Since 2014, France Copper Number of Persons Employed fell by 2.3% year on year. At 1,945 Employees in 2019, the country was number 4 among other countries in Copper Number of Persons Employed. France is overtaken by Spain, which was ranked number 3 with 2,032 Employees and is followed by Bulgaria at 1,553 Employees. Germany topped the ranking with 18,485 Employees in 2019, -0.5% versus 2018. Germany witnessed the best average annual growth at +3.2% per year, while Poland was the worst growing country at -23.5% per year.
